**Job Description**
Cuts, trims, or scarf's metal objects to dimensions, contour, or bevel specified by blueprints, sketches, jos (job operation sheet) or oral instructions, using a hand torch.
**Basic Qualifications**
Must be able to arc gouge, back gouge, chamfer and bevel. Must be able to pass a skill assessment test.
**Preferred Qualifications**
Shipboard or industrial experience. Mississippi Scholars Tech Master certification preferred.

**Company Statement:**
Huntington Ingalls Industries is America’s largest military shipbuilding company and a provider of professional services to partners in government and industry. For more than a century, HII’s Newport News and Ingalls shipbuilding divisions in Virginia and Mississippi have built more ships in more ship classes than any other U.S. naval shipbuilder. HII’s Technical Solutions division provides a wide range of professional services through its Fleet Support, Mission Driven Innovative Solutions, Nuclear & Environmental, and Oil & Gas groups. Headquartered in Newport News, Virginia, HII employs more than 40,000 people operating both domestically and internationally.
